Conflict Resolution at Work For Dummies Cheat Sheet

https://www.dummies.com/article/business-careers-money/business/human-resources/conflict-resolution-at-work-for-dummies-cheat-sheet-209312/
Your mediation strategies are working when you begin to notice that your employees. Have relaxed conversations and interactions. Cooperate on tasks and projects. Change their word choices (for example, "them" becomes "us") Reduce their gossip. Improve their tone of voice and relax their body language.

https://pollackpeacebuilding.com/blog/mediating-conflict-between-two-employees/
Set up a time and place to meet with both employees together. When you meet with them, establish some ground rules upfront. Examples of ground rules that can be effective in successfully mediating conflict are: Take turns speaking. No interruptions. Listen to each other respectfully. Depersonalize comments: attack the problem, not the person.
